Individuals and ecosystems around the world are intimately connected through modern supply chains. Sourcemap is a tool for visualizing these intricate webs of interconnection: from the mines where materials are extracted to the global assembly hubs to consumers themselves.
Using Life Cycle Assessment data and information harvested from the British Geological Survey Sourcemap estimates the environmental impact of transporting the materials that compose a single mass-produced object. The website is open to anyone who wants to investigate existing products or create new visualizations. Sourcemap is a new way to think about industrial production, to take responsibility for the decisions we make as producers and consumers.
